Paragraph 1: Defining Visa Waiver Countries
NEW ZEALAND VISA WAIVER COUNTRIES. countries refer to nations whose citizens can enter New Zealand for a specified period without obtaining a visa. These countries are granted preferential treatment due to their strong diplomatic relations and shared values with the kiwi nation. By eliminating visa requirements, they aim to promote tourism, business opportunities, and cultural exchange between New Zealand and these nations.

Paragraph 3: Impact on New Zealand’s Tourism Industry
The visa waiver system positively influences New Zealand’s tourism industry by attracting more international visitors. Citizens from visa waiver countries are more likely to choose New Zealand as a travel destination due to the ease of entry. This influx of tourists generates revenue, creating jobs in various sectors, encouraging investment, and boosting local economies, particularly in the hospitality and tourism sectors.

Paragraph 8: Limitations and Critiques
Although visa waiver programs offer numerous advantages, they are not without limitations. Critics argue that increased migration, even for tourism purposes, may strain local infrastructures and resources. Additionally, there is a potential risk of individuals overstaying their welcome or misusing the visa waiver system, necessitating enhanced monitoring and enforcement measures.
